Is “The snow was a blanket ,covering the entire ground” a metaphor, smilie, or a personification?
yanalaym [24]

This is a metaphor.

Similies use "as" or "like" to explicitly denote a comparison and personifications give human-like characteristics to animals, objects, or concepts.
